What are the Best Practices for Digital Marketing for Religious Organizations?
As the world becomes increasingly digitized, religious organizations are realizing the importance of embracing digital marketing to connect with their communities and spread their message. In this article, we will explore the best practices for digital marketing specifically tailored for religious organizations, helping them engage their audience and amplify their impact.
1. Establish a Strong Online Presence
To effectively reach your target audience, it’s crucial to establish a strong online presence. Start by creating a professional website that reflects your organization’s values, beliefs, and mission. Ensure that your website is user-friendly, visually appealing, and mobile-responsive.
Additionally, create and maintain active social media accounts on platforms like Facebook, Instagram, and Twitter. Regularly update these platforms with engaging content, such as inspirational quotes, event announcements, and scripture reflections.
2. Engage with Your Community
Digital marketing offers unique opportunities to engage with your community and foster meaningful connections. Encourage your audience to interact with your content through comments, likes, and shares. Respond promptly to their messages and inquiries to show that you value their presence and input.
Consider hosting live streams of sermons, prayers, or other religious events for those who cannot physically attend. This allows you to reach a wider audience and create a sense of inclusivity within your community.
3. Utilize Email Marketing
Email marketing remains a powerful tool for religious organizations to communicate with their members. Build an email list by offering sign-ups on your website or during events. Send regular newsletters or devotionals to keep your community informed and engaged.
When crafting your emails, personalize the content and make it relevant to your audience’s needs and interests. Avoid being overly promotional and focus on providing value, whether through uplifting messages, spiritual guidance, or updates on community initiatives.
4. Leverage Video Content
Video content has become increasingly popular and effective in digital marketing. Create engaging and informative videos that resonate with your audience. You can produce sermons, educational videos, testimonials, or behind-the-scenes glimpses of your organization’s activities.
Share these videos on your website and social media platforms to increase visibility and encourage shares. Videos have a higher chance of going viral, allowing your message to reach a broader audience and potentially attracting new members to your community.
5. Advertise Wisely
When it comes to digital advertising, it’s important to be strategic and mindful of your budget. Utilize targeted advertising options on social media platforms to reach specific demographics or geographical areas. This ensures that your message is seen by those who are more likely to be interested in your religious organization.
Consider partnering with other religious organizations or local businesses to co-sponsor events or promotions, effectively expanding your reach while sharing costs. Collaborate with influencers or well-known figures within your community to help amplify your message and increase your organization’s visibility.
